Distance From Sde Dov Airport to Pietermaritzburg Airport (SDV - PZB Distance)

The flight distance from Sde Dov Airport (SDV) to Pietermaritzburg Airport (PZB) is 4277 miles. This is equivalent to 6884 kilometers or 3715 nautical miles. Flight Duration between Tel Aviv, Israel and Pietermaritzburg, South Africa

Estimated flight time from Sde Dov Airport, Tel Aviv, Israel to Pietermaritzburg Airport, Pietermaritzburg, South Africa is 8 hours 33 minutes under avarage conditions. The flight time calculator assumes an average flight speed for a commercial airliner of 500 mph, which is equivalent to 805 km/hr or 434 knots. Your actual flying time may vary depending on wind speeds or weather conditions.
